
Fig. 1. FasL is differentially sorted in haematopoietic cells with secretory lysosomes. FasLWT-GFP was transiently expressed in the non-haematopoietic cell lines, HeLa (A-C) and Rat-1 (D-F) and the haematopoietic cell lines, WR19L (G-I) and RBL (J-L). 36 hours post-transfection, the cells were fixed and co-stained for the lysosomal membrane proteins Lamp-1 (A,G) or Lgp-120 (D,J) and analysed by confocal microscopy. The images were merged (C,F,I,L) to demonstrate co-localisation of FasL and Lamp-1/Lgp120 in the lysosomal compartment. Bars, 10 µm except G-I, 5 µm.
